A Construction Manager – Civil is responsible for managing all civil construction activities in an electrical substation project (e.g., 33k V, 132k V, 220k V, or higher). The role ensures that civil works such as foundations, structures, roads, and drainage are completed safely, according to design, within schedule, and within budget.<br><br>Review civil drawings, specifications, and construction scope for the substation. Develop and monitor construction schedules for civil works. Coordinate civil activities with electrical and mechanical installation teams. Plan sequencing for:Earthworks Foundations Equipment structures Buildings and infrastructure. Manage site clearing, excavation, grading, and leveling. Supervise cut and fill operations to achieve required platform levels. Ensure proper soil compaction and ground improvement. Coordinate geotechnical requirements based on soil investigation reports.<br>Foundations for Electrical Equipment<br><br>Supervise construction of foundations for major substation equipment such as:<br><br>Power transformer foundations Circuit breaker foundations Gantry structures Bus support structures CT/VT and isolator foundations<br><br>Ensure foundations meet load requirements, anchor bolt positioning, and tolerances.<br><br>Substation Buildings & Structures<br><br>Oversee Construction Of<br><br>Control building Relay room GIS building (if applicable) Security buildings and guard houses Cable cellars and trenches<br><br>Ensure buildings comply with structural and architectural specifications.<br><br>Cable Trenches & Duct Banks<br><br>Supervise construction of cable trenches, cable ducts, and cable vaults. Ensure proper routing and spacing for electrical cables. Coordinate trench construction with electrical installation teams.<br><br>Drainage & Stormwater Management<br><br>Ensure installation of substation drainage systems. Supervise construction of:Oil containment pits for transformers Stormwater drains Water collection systems. Ensure proper slope and water flow away from equipment areas.<br>Roads, Fencing & External Works<br><br>Manage Construction Of<br><br>Internal access roads and pavements Equipment access routes for heavy transport Boundary walls and security fencing Gates and site entrances. Grounding Grid Civil Works Support<br><br>Coordinate civil works required for installation of the substation grounding grid, ensuring proper trenching and backfilling for earthing conductors.<br><br>Material & Resource Management<br><br>Coordinate procurement and delivery of construction materials such as:Concrete Reinforcement steel Structural steel Precast elements Manage manpower, equipment, and subcontractors.<br>Testing & Inspection<br><br>Supervise and verify:Concrete slump tests Cube strength tests Soil compaction tests Reinforcement inspections before concreting.<br>Progress Monitoring & Reporting<br><br>Track daily progress of civil works. Prepare weekly and monthly reports. Identify delays and implement corrective actions. Coordinate with project managers, consultants, and clients.

Unleash your talent and redefine what’s possible.<br><br>Job Description<br><br>Civil Inspector (Infrastructure – Roads & Cycle Tracks)<br><br>Abu Dhabi, UAE<br><br>Parsons is looking for an amazingly talented Civil Inspector (Infrastructure) to join our team in Abu Dhabi. In this role, you will perform continuous surveillance of assigned inspection activities to ensure compliance with all applicable codes, standards, and specifications, with particular focus on roadworks, storm water systems, and cycle track facilities.<br><br>What You’ll Be Doing<br><br>Ensure that all road, storm water, and cycle track construction works are performed in strict accordance with approved plans, specifications, ADM/DMT standards, and relevant active mobility guidelines. Supervise construction of cycle tracks and associated works (pavement layers, asphalt, kerbs, segregation elements, signage, road markings, drainage, and street furniture) to verify correct line, level, crossfall, width, and safety requirements. Report to the ARE or RE any failure of the Contractor to perform the work as per drawings, specifications, and good workmanship, including any non-conformance related to cycle track geometry, surface quality, and user safety. Maintain a detailed diary of the day’s work activities, including cycle track and road works, issues, work approved or rejected, hours of operation, labor and equipment used, etc., and sign at the end of each day as directed by the ARE. Interface with the public and stakeholders adjacent to the works (residents, businesses, road users, cyclists) to help mitigate construction impacts and address access, safety, and traffic management concerns. Coordinate with the contractor’s site engineers daily to advise on proper execution of road, drainage, and cycle track works, including corrective actions where non-compliance or poor workmanship is observed. Coordinate with other discipline inspectors (e.g., structural, electrical, landscape) and arrange sampling and testing of satisfactorily completed work, as well as quality assurance testing of suspect materials (asphalt, concrete, aggregates, etc.). Coordinate with Surveyors to check the line and grade of ready and completed road and cycle track works for conformance with design cross-sections, levels, and alignment. Report questionable methods of operation by the Contractor to the ARE or RE, especially where these may affect safety, durability, or the intended function of cycle tracks and associated infrastructure. Process Inspection Requests and maintain accurate records of their status, ensuring timely inspection and feedback for all relevant construction activities. Maintain detailed records of work performed by the contractor where the work is executed on a Day Works basis, including quantities and resources used. Act positively and participate in all health and safety issues at site, as required by the Assistant Resident Engineer and project safety representatives, with particular attention to safe access for workers and road users around cycle track corridors. Act in a professional manner, while being firm in dealings with the Contractor to safeguard quality, schedule, and compliance with contract and regulatory requirements.<br><br><br>What Required Skills You’ll Bring<br><br>Bachelor’s Degree or Diploma in Civil Engineering, Construction Engineering, or a related discipline.
